a. Enhanced Appearance: These wheel spacers can help in increasing the wheel's offset, which can lead to a more aggressive and sportier look for your Dodge Ram.
b. Improved Handling: By increasing the distance between the wheel and the hub, these spacers can help improve the vehicle's handling by reducing tire scrubbing during sharp turns.
c. Compatibility: These wheel spacers are specifically designed for Dodge Ram 2500 and 3500 models (1994-2010) with 8x6.5 bolt patterns.
d. Durability: Made of high-quality materials, these wheel spacers are designed to withstand the rigors of off-road and heavy-duty use.
2. Cons:a. Cost: Compared to OEM wheel spacers, aftermarket options like Luxfineparts can be more expensive.
b. Installation: Installation requires some mechanical knowledge and tools. If not installed correctly, it can lead to safety concerns.
c. Weight: These wheel spacers add extra weight to the wheels, which can negatively impact fuel efficiency.
d. Possible Wheel Bearing Noise: In some instances, installing wheel spacers can cause wheel bearing noise due to the increased distance between the wheel and the hub.
